Best answer: What oil do I use to fry Schnitzel?

The absolutely best way to perfect schnitzel is to shallow-fry them in neutral-tasting cooking oil (Vegetable, Canola, Peanut, Sunflower).

Is it better to cook schnitzel in oil or butter?

Traditionally Schnitzels are fried in clarified butter which is called Butterschmalz in German. … Normal butter will not work in this recipe, because it has such a low smoke point. You need to use about 1/2 inch of oil in the pan so the schnitzel cooks evenly and can ‘swim’ in the pan.

What oil is best to fry chicken with?

While a deep fryer isn’t needed for the perfect fried chicken (a cast iron pan with a few inches of oil is fine), the type of oil used is crucial, so be sure to choose one with a high smoke point, such as canola or peanut oil.

What oil do KFC use?

From this month KFC will use high oleic rapeseed oil at its 800 outlets in UK and Ireland, at an estimated cost of £1m a year. The move will cut levels of saturated fat in its chicken by 25 per cent, according to the company.

Can I use vegetable oil to fry chicken?

Think vegetable oil, canola oil, or peanut oil. Don’t use olive oil or butter—they both have lower smoke points. The ideal temperature for frying chicken is 350˚ to 365˚, and you’ll want to make sure that you bring the oil back to temperature between batches.

Can I fry chicken in olive oil?

Frying with Extra Virgin Olive Oil is best for small bites or things that will cook quickly. A perfect example is frying chicken tenders or thin chicken breasts rather than whole bone-in chicken breasts. Less is more. Extra Virgin Olive Oil is best for shallow or pan frying.
